Why Is Finding a Good Name Important in Islam?

Muslims believe that names are more than just a combination of letters; they reflect an individual’s past and present. The Prophet Muhammad (PBUH) advised his companions and followers to always opt for a name that resonates with the positivity of Islam. Good Islamic Boy Names from Quran shapes a child’s personality and their self-esteem while also bringing barakah in their lives.

How to Choose a Muslim Boy's Name?

A Muslim name should not be decided without considering the following key factors:

1. Meaning Matters

A name should always be positive and clear in meaning. Names that represent virtues such as patience, strength or intelligence are highly recommended.

2. Quranic Influence

Most Muslim families tend to use names found in the Quran or names used by the Prophets, their companions or good and noble men in Islamic history.

3. Avoid Prohibited Names

Names that suggest being a servant to someone other than Allah (ex: Abd + something other than one of the names of Allah such as Abd al-Malik), negative names, and names of tyrants or evil people should be avoided in Islam.

4. Easy Pronunciation

Select a name that can be pronounced easily by your family and community members to prevent any miscommunication.

5. Cultural Relevance

Most people prefer Arabic names as they are directly linked to the Quran. However, other Modern Muslim Boy Names A to Z from Persian or your native language can be chosen as long as they follow Islamic values.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. Should Muslims Consider Anything Before Naming Their Child?

Yes. Muslims need to think about the meaning of a name, its origin, and its acceptability in Islam. It is always advised to choose names that embody good character, faith, and devotion. 

2. Is It Obligatory to Choose an Arabic Name?

No. Although the naming of Arabic names is popular because of their Quranic origins, it is not compulsory. The main thing is that the name should have a good meaning and no contradiction to the Islamic teachings.

3. Can I Use a Modern or Unique Name?

Yes, you can choose any name, whether rare or common in Islam. Always keep in mind the factors that are essential before choosing a name.
